#394934 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#394934 is composed of 22.4% red, 28.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.8%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 105.7 degrees, a saturation of 16.8% and a lightness of 24.5%. #394934 color hex could be obtained by blending #729268 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#394934 color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#394934 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#394934 has RGB values of R:57, G:73,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 3754292.
